Role Overview:

You will be joining General Mills as a Compensation Analyst in the Global Consulting CoE team located in Mumbai. General Mills is a renowned food company with a rich legacy of serving food loved by millions across the globe. As a part of the Global Shared Services (GSS) team, your role will involve providing comprehensive support to a Sr. Compensation Consultant within the Global CoE by conducting job evaluations and data analysis within the compensation function.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ide day-to-day support to assigned compensation consultants, gathering data and creating outputs for regular routines and annual processes.
  • Conduct job evaluations using established methodologies to determine the relative worth of different jobs within the organization.
  • Conduct market analysis to ensure the company's compensation remains competitive by identifying appropriate survey sources, collecting and analyzing data, and preparing reports summarizing findings.
  • Analyze compensation data to identify trends, anomalies, and areas for improvement, and prepare reports and presentations with recommendations.
  • Develop and maintain compensation models to forecast compensation costs and analyze the impact of various compensation strategies.
  • Ensure compliance with all applicable federal, state, and local laws and regulations related to compensation.
  • Manage various compensation-related projects, such as implementing new compensation programs or updating existing ones.

Qualifications Required:

  •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field.
  • 5-7 years of experience in compensation or a related field, with experience in job evaluations preferred.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Excel and other data analysis tools.
  • Experience with compensation systems, preferably MarketPay.
  • Excellent organizational and time management skills.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
